# Artifact Signing: Partner SFTP Drop

All bundles delivered to the Harrowgate partner drop must be signed before upload. The partner's ingest job at Mistral Freight rejects unsigned archives silently, so please verify your signature locally first. Contractors should never generate their own keys for this flow. Sign every outbound archive with the key below.

rollout seal: bky19_eMLCfa2rZ3EgiNqssvu

CI note — Gatecount turnstile counter (Harrowfield stadium project): if the integration stage hangs on the mock-turnstile fixture, the emulator container likely failed to seed entry events. Restart the stage once; don't retry more, it masks the real failure. Check the fixture logs for a zero-event warning first. When filing a ticket, always include the trace token printed below.

build token for fajop-kageg: htk14_a2d40227103e0f

## Kickoff Notes — ChipGate Reader

Quick recap for the Harborfell Marathon setup: the trackside timing-chip readers need firmware flashed before Thursday's dry run, and the mat at the 10k split has been flaky, so test it twice. Spare antennas are in the blue crate. Don't reorder cabling without checking first — it's mapped to the scoring van. All hardware questions go to the lead listed below.

approver of yahig-kagup = Ralok Sorael

Hi, and welcome to the Ledgerpine on-call rotation. One system you'll touch often is the tax-rate lookup cache, which fronts the jurisdiction service and refreshes every six hours. If rates look stale, check the refresh job first — it fails silently when the upstream schema changes, so compare the last-success timestamp before doing anything drastic. Never flush the cache during business hours without paging the billing lead, since cold-start latency spikes hard. The full cache operations guide, including safe flush procedures, is here.

operations page: https://confluence.lumicsys.internal/projects/display/projects/display